A full stack of 999 Silt or Slush Blocks yields a fair collection of loot.It will not produce high-tier pre-Hardmode ores such as Demonite, either. Unlike crates, the Extractinator will not provide Hardmode ores even if the world is in Hardmode.The world-generated ores appear with equal chances as their alternatives, e.g., the Extractinator produces an equal chance of Gold Ore and Platinum Ore, regardless of which is found underground in that world.The speed depends solely on the block's use time. Despite increasing block placement speed, neither the Builder Potion, Brick Layer, nor Architect Gizmo Pack cause blocks to be processed more quickly.This is a great way to obtain ore and coins in the early game.

Holding the ⇧ Left Shift key and clicking on the Extractinator will automatically insert extractable items from the player's inventory without having to pick them up manually.įeeding blocks to the Extractinator is the only way to obtain Amber Mosquitoes, and, along with opening crates, the only reliable way to obtain a world's alternative pre-Hardmode ores. Afterward, suitable blocks need to be consumed (with the ⚒ Use / Attack key) directly on the Extractinator within its 3×3 frame. To use the Extractinator, it first needs to be placed in the world. Underground Cabins in the Underground Desert also have a chance to contain an Extractinator. It can be found rarely in Wooden Crates, or in Gold Chests, Frozen Chests, and other chests in the Underground and Caverns layers. The Extractinator or Silt Extractinator is an item that converts Silt, Slush, and Desert Fossils into more valuable items such as ores, coins, and gems.
